Pros

DB is a global force with many roles HQ'd out of NY or London, although Frankfurt does poke its nose on a fairly regular basis. If you're the right fit, lots of opportunities to travel internationally and has a robust training/appraisal system. Good bonus structure (HR/Reward department)

Cons

Internal promotions can often be based on "jobs for the boys" rather than true merit, which can lead to frustration. Generally DB is seen as a stepping stone or lifer: you're either there for 3 or 4 years, or for 20+. Pay can be good at the outset but unless you're the chosen one(s), salary increments can be poor.
